Snowflake Developer (DBT)

Hybrid in Jersey City, NJ, US • Posted 21 hours ago • Updated 21 hours ago
Contract W2
12 Months
75% Travel Required
On-site
$65 - $70/hr
Fitment

Dice Job Match Score™

🤯 Applying directly to the forehead...

Job Details

Skills

  • Snowflake
  • DBT
  • Developer

Summary

Job Title: Snowflake DBT Developer

Job Summary:
We are seeking a skilled Snowflake DBT Developer to design, develop, and optimize cloud-based data transformation solutions. The ideal candidate will have hands-on experience with Snowflake, dbt (Data Build Tool), SQL, and modern data warehousing concepts. This role involves building scalable data models, implementing ELT processes, ensuring data quality, and collaborating with data engineers, analysts, and business stakeholders.

Key Responsibilities

  • Design, develop, and maintain data transformation pipelines using dbt.
  • Build and optimize data models within Snowflake.
  • Develop and maintain ELT/ETL processes for data ingestion and transformation.
  • Create reusable dbt models, macros, tests, and documentation.
  • Implement data quality checks, validation rules, and monitoring processes.
  • Optimize Snowflake performance, including query tuning and warehouse sizing.
  • Collaborate with data engineers, analysts, and business teams to understand data requirements.
  • Develop incremental models and manage data lineage.
  • Troubleshoot data issues and ensure data accuracy, consistency, and reliability.
  • Participate in code reviews and follow data engineering best practices.
  • Maintain technical documentation and data dictionaries.
  • Support deployment and CI/CD processes for data transformation projects.

Required Qualifications

  • Bachelor''s degree in Computer Science, Information Technology, Engineering, or a related field.
  • 3+ years of experience in data engineering, analytics engineering, or data warehousing.
  • Strong experience with Snowflake and dbt.
  • Advanced SQL programming skills.
  • Experience with data modeling techniques such as star schema and dimensional modeling.
  • Knowledge of ELT/ETL frameworks and data pipeline development.
  • Experience with version control systems such as Git.
  • Understanding of data governance, security, and best practices.

Preferred Qualifications

  • Experience with cloud platforms such as Amazon Web Services (AWS), Microsoft Azure, or Google Cloud.
  • Knowledge of orchestration tools such as Apache Airflow.
  • Experience with CI/CD pipelines and DevOps practices.
  • Familiarity with data visualization tools such as Power BI, Tableau, or Looker.
  • Experience working in Agile/Scrum environments.
  • dbt or Snowflake certifications are a plus.

Required Technical Skills

  • Snowflake Architecture & Administration
  • dbt Core / dbt Cloud
  • SQL Optimization & Performance Tuning
  • Data Modeling (Kimball, Star Schema, Snowflake Schema)
  • ELT/ETL Development
  • Data Warehousing Concepts
  • Git & Version Control
  • Data Quality Testing
  • Cloud Data Platforms
  • CI/CD Implementation

Key Competencies

  • Strong analytical and problem-solving skills
  • Excellent communication and stakeholder management
  • Attention to detail
  • Collaboration and teamwork
  • Ability to work independently and manage priorities
  • Continuous learning mindset
Employers have access to artificial intelligence language tools (“AI”) that help generate and enhance job descriptions and AI may have been used to create this description. The position description has been reviewed for accuracy and Dice believes it to correctly reflect the job opportunity.
  • Dice Id: 91141690
  • Position Id: 9007278
  • Posted 21 hours ago
Contact the job poster
JK

Jay Kumar

Recruiter @ SN Cloud Solutions
Create job alert
Set job alertNever miss an opportunity! Create an alert based on the job you applied for.

Similar Jobs

Remote or New York, New York

Today

Easy Apply

Full-time

$180000 - $230000

Hybrid in New York, New York

Today

Easy Apply

Contract

Depends on Experience

Hybrid in Morristown, New Jersey

Yesterday

Easy Apply

Contract, Third Party

Depends on Experience

Hybrid in Morristown, New Jersey

Yesterday

Easy Apply

Contract

Depends on Experience

Search all similar jobs